WebIf you apply at an office, submit an Application For Duplicate Certificate Of Title (PDF) (MV-902), and provide proof of your identity and current address. The fee is $20.00. Your duplicate title will be processed within 72 hours after your application is accepted and will be promptly mailed to you. WebJun 10, 2024 · In Alaska, for example, a commercial vehicle is any vehicle that is registered in the name of a business or company. Your vehicle’s registration status may also depend on what you use it for (such as transporting goods or people for business purposes) and how big the vehicle is (e.g., over 8,000 lbs/3,629 kg).
